谷歌浏览器的开发者工具使用入门
随着互联网的快速发展,网页应用程序的复杂性日益增加,开发者需要高效的工具来调试和优化他们的代码。谷歌浏览器(Google Chrome)作为目前最流行的浏览器之一,其内置的开发者工具(DevTools)提供了一系列强大的功能,帮助开发者分析网页的性能、调试JavaScript、管理网络请求以及优化用户体验。本文将为你介绍谷歌浏览器开发者工具的基本使用方法。
一、打开开发者工具
打开谷歌浏览器后,有多种方法可以启用开发者工具:
1. 直接右键点击网页上的任何元素,然后选择“检查”。
2. 使用快捷键:
- Windows/Linux:按F12或者Ctrl + Shift + I
- Mac:按Cmd + Option + I
3. 从浏览器菜单进入:点击右上角的三点菜单,选择“更多工具”,然后点击“开发者工具”。
二、掌握各个面板的功能
开发者工具包含多个面板,常用的有以下几个:
1. **元素面板(Elements)**:用于查看和编辑网页的DOM结构和CSS样式。在这里,你可以实时修改HTML标签、查看元素的CSS属性并调整样式,甚至可以添加或删除元素。
2. **控制台面板(Console)**:一个用于执行JavaScript代码和查看错误信息的地方。开发者可以在控制台中输入任何JavaScript代码,并实时查看结果,非常适合调试和测试小段代码。
3. **网络面板(Network)**:用于监控网页的网络请求。在此面板中,你可以查看所有的请求及其响应,包括XHR(XMLHttpRequest)、图片、样式表等资源,帮助开发者分析页面的加载性能。
4. **源代码面板(Sources)**:允许你查看和编辑项目中的JavaScript文件,同时支持设置断点,方便调试JavaScript代码,查看变量的值和调用栈。
5. **性能面板(Performance)**:用于记录和分析网页的性能,包括页面加载时间、资源使用情况等。你可以通过开始录制来捕捉性能数据,并生成详细的分析报告。
6. **应用程序面板(Application)**:可以管理网页的存储,包括Cookies、Local Storage、Session Storage和IndexedDB等。在开发PWA(渐进式Web应用程序)时尤为重要。
三、调试JavaScript代码
在开发者工具的源代码面板,你可以通过设置断点来调试JavaScript代码。只需在文件的行号上点击一下,就可以设置断点。当代码执行到这一行时,程序会暂停,此时你可以查看当前的变量状态、调用栈等信息,帮助你发现代码中的潜在问题。
四、优化网页性能
使用网络面板观察请求响应的时间和大小,可以找出页面加载缓慢的原因。分析资源的加载顺序和依赖关系,优化图片大小以及采用合适的缓存策略,都会对提升网页性能产生积极影响。此外,通过性能面板进行详尽的性能分析,可以帮助你找到性能瓶颈,从而进行优化。
五、模拟移动设备
开发者工具提供了强大的设备模拟功能。通过点击设备图标(Responsive Design Mode),你可以选择不同的设备进行预览,模拟各种屏幕尺寸和分辨率,检查网页在不同设备上的响应行为。这对确保网页在移动端的良好体验至关重要。
总结
谷歌浏览器的开发者工具为网页开发提供了便利与高效。掌握这些基本功能和操作,可以帮助你迅速定位问题、优化性能以及提升开发效率。无论你是初学者还是经验丰富的开发者,熟练使用开发者工具都将极大地增强你的开发能力。希望本文对你有所帮助,鼓励大家多多实践,不断探索开发者工具的更多功能与技巧。